Editorial note
The Hyundai Sonata Hybrid (2021) stands out for its energy efficiency, offering excellent fuel consumption that helps reduce both operating costs and environmental impact. Its spacious and comfortable interior, combined with an ergonomic design, ensures a pleasant experience for daily commutes or long trips. Additionally, the modern technology integrated, such as an intuitive infotainment system and driving aids, contributes to making every journey safer and more enjoyable. The Hyundai brand is also known for the durability of its vehicles, which reassures owners with an extended warranty. However, the Sonata Hybrid has some drawbacks. Its purchase price may be higher than that of some competitors, which could deter some potential buyers. Furthermore, the trunk capacity is limited due to the placement of the batteries, which can pose issues for families or those needing more storage space. Although hybrid technology is generally efficient, some drivers may experience a sometimes less smooth transition between the electric motor and the gasoline engine, which can affect the driving experience. Finally, the sporty performance may not meet the expectations of drivers seeking a more dynamic driving experience. Overall, the Hyundai Sonata Hybrid (2021) is a solid option for those who prioritize fuel economy and comfort, but it may not be suitable for all types of users, particularly those looking for a sportier drive or more substantial storage space.Score details
